EUPaaS - Elastic Ubiquitous Platform as a Service for Large-scale Ubiquitous Applications

Fei Li, Schahram Dustdar, Jakob Bardram, Martín Serrano, Manfred Hauswirth, Vasilios Andrikopoulos, Frank Leymann

2013

Abstract

Large-scale ubiquitous computing applications are rapidly emerging in the fields of pervasive healthcare, smart cities and so on. They present unprecedented challenges to state-of-the-art ubiquitous systems in the respects of accommodating fluctuating user demands, handling volatile data quality and adaptation to complex system and user contexts. Driven by a motivating scenario in future mega-hospital environment, we propose to exploit the potential of cloud computing in supporting large-scale ubiquitous computing applications. This position paper will present the novel concept of EUPaaS (Elastic Ubiquitous Platform as a Service), outline the key research topics, and propose a cloud-based ubiquitous application platform.
